Fragen zum CVS-Skin erstellen "Step by Step" für Dummys

  • Hallo,


    Danke Vali :winking_face:


    So langsam komme ich mit der DM800se an die grenzen und mir gehen Langsam die Screens aus :face_with_rolling_eyes:


    Muss nun schon genau suchen was ich überhaupt noch mit dieser Box skinnen kann..
    Da die Dinge wie CI usw. ja nicht von dieser Box unterstützt bzw. ausgegeben werden.
    Hmm, zum Skinnen eignet sich wohl eine DM7025 oder DM8000 wohl besser :winking_face:


    Weiß Jemand den wo mna diesen benötigt?

    Code
    <!-- Timer edit -->
    <screen name="TimerEdit" position="center,center" size="590,335" title="Timer Edit">


    Also mit dem <!-- Timer edit --> kann ich nichts anfangen bzw. weiß gar nicht wo man den gebrauchen könnte?
    Denn die Timer editiere ich ja in diesem Screen :face_with_rolling_eyes: <!-- Timer Entry -->

    MfG EgLe :]

    Linux will Benutzer, die Linux wollen. Linux ist nicht Windows


    Kernel : 5.4.2-1-MANJARO LTS
    GUI : KDE 5.64.0 / Plasma 5.17.4
    Machine : Intel NUC8i7HVK
    Graphics : Radeon RX Vega M GH
    CPU : Intel Core i7-8809G @ 8x 4.2GHz
    RAM : Gskill F4-3000C16S-16GRS Speicherkarte so D4 3000 16GB C16 Rip

  • Hallo,


    Quote

    Original von Kerni_tmp
    den Screen TimerEdit gibts nicht mehr, schmeiss ihn einfach raus :winking_face:


    nur raus schmeissen muss ich den nicht, der Eintrag habe ich aus der skin_default.xml :winking_face:
    Also wohl ein Überbleibsel aus vergangenen Tagen...


    Genauso findet sich in der skin_default.xml dieser Eintrag welchen ich nicht zuordnen kann.
    Hat hier jemand evtl. eine Idee?


    Code
    <!-- Time & date input -->
    	<screen name="TimeDateInput" position="center,center" size="400,200" title="Time/Date Input">
    		<widget name="cancel" pixmap="skin_default/buttons/red.png" position="10,0" size="140,40" alphatest="on" />
    		<widget name="ok" pixmap="skin_default/buttons/green.png" position="250,0" size="140,40" alphatest="on" />
    		<widget name="canceltext" position="10,0" zPosition="1" size="140,40" font="Regular;19" halign="center" valign="center" transparent="1" />
    		<widget name="oktext" position="250,0" zPosition="1" size="140,40" font="Regular;19" halign="center" valign="center" transparent="1" />
    		<widget name="config" position="10,40" size="380,150" />
    	</screen>


    Die Uhrzeiten werden doch uber den Sat bzw. Kabelstream geholt, oder irre ich mich da.
    Habe zumindest kein Fentser gefunden wo ich dies Eingeben könnte :face_with_rolling_eyes:

    MfG EgLe :]

    Linux will Benutzer, die Linux wollen. Linux ist nicht Windows


    Kernel : 5.4.2-1-MANJARO LTS
    GUI : KDE 5.64.0 / Plasma 5.17.4
    Machine : Intel NUC8i7HVK
    Graphics : Radeon RX Vega M GH
    CPU : Intel Core i7-8809G @ 8x 4.2GHz
    RAM : Gskill F4-3000C16S-16GRS Speicherkarte so D4 3000 16GB C16 Rip

  • Hallo,


    Quote

    Original von Kerni_tmp
    drück mal im GraphMultiEPG die Menü Taste, dann kommt der Screen


    Ahh, Danke ganz besonders....
    Nicht nur das ich das Fenster nun kenne, sondern habe durch deine Antwort auch bemerkt das mir ja
    auch noch der screen zum GraphMultiEPG fehlt :tongue:

    MfG EgLe :]

    Linux will Benutzer, die Linux wollen. Linux ist nicht Windows


    Kernel : 5.4.2-1-MANJARO LTS
    GUI : KDE 5.64.0 / Plasma 5.17.4
    Machine : Intel NUC8i7HVK
    Graphics : Radeon RX Vega M GH
    CPU : Intel Core i7-8809G @ 8x 4.2GHz
    RAM : Gskill F4-3000C16S-16GRS Speicherkarte so D4 3000 16GB C16 Rip

  • Naja,


    da dies ja erst mal eine Auflistung für ein normalen Standart CVS-Skin sein soll.
    Habe hier ja auch ein dmm-experiemental installiert will ich ja erstmal von den ganzen
    Standard-Screens ausgehen.


    Und das normale <!-- Graphical Multi EPG --> habe ich ja auch so in de skin_default.xml gefunden :winking_face:


    Also werde ich hier ja auch nicht alle Plugins usw. versuchen zu Skinnen, bin ja ein wirklicher Noob darin...
    Und wenn der Teil abgeschlossen ist, kann man ja mit einem Neuen Thread dann weitermachen.


    Aber soweit wie möglich will ich halt die ganzen Screens von einem normalen DMM-Images hier
    schon aufgelistet haben und falls nötig etwas skinnen bzw. anpassen an diesen XD-Skin.


    Und so Langsam aber sicher erblickt man ja nun auch das baldige Ende, so viele Screens können das
    ja nun nicht mehr sein, wenn ich die schon zusammen suchen muss :winking_face:

    MfG EgLe :]

    Linux will Benutzer, die Linux wollen. Linux ist nicht Windows


    Kernel : 5.4.2-1-MANJARO LTS
    GUI : KDE 5.64.0 / Plasma 5.17.4
    Machine : Intel NUC8i7HVK
    Graphics : Radeon RX Vega M GH
    CPU : Intel Core i7-8809G @ 8x 4.2GHz
    RAM : Gskill F4-3000C16S-16GRS Speicherkarte so D4 3000 16GB C16 Rip

  • Hmm,


    kenn jemand evtl. ein TV-Program wo man städig, oder meistens Untertiteln ein und aus blenden kann?


    Würde gerne diesen Screen testen bzw. ein Screenshot machen, und kenne kein entsprechenden TV-Sender :winking_face:


    Code
    <!-- Subtitle selection -->
    	<screen name="Subtitles" position="center,center" size="380,285" title="Subtitle selection">
    		<widget name="config" position="10,10" zPosition="1" size="360,275" scrollbarMode="showOnDemand" selectionPixmap="Modern_Stone2_XD/menu/listselection560x25.png" transparent="1" />
    	</screen>

    MfG EgLe :]

    Linux will Benutzer, die Linux wollen. Linux ist nicht Windows


    Kernel : 5.4.2-1-MANJARO LTS
    GUI : KDE 5.64.0 / Plasma 5.17.4
    Machine : Intel NUC8i7HVK
    Graphics : Radeon RX Vega M GH
    CPU : Intel Core i7-8809G @ 8x 4.2GHz
    RAM : Gskill F4-3000C16S-16GRS Speicherkarte so D4 3000 16GB C16 Rip

  • ich glaube BBC hat oft untertitel


    musst allerdings 28.2° empfangen können...


    Gruss,


    Bernd

  • Praktisch alle englischen Sender (BBC 1, 2, 3 und 4, Channel 4, More, 4, E4, Five und ITV1-4) sind fast immer untertitelt (teilweise sogar Live-Sendungen).


    Dies könnten sich die deutschen und französischen Sender mal als Vorbild nehmen.

  • Hallo,


    habe mal etliche Sender abgeklappert, selbst bei Arte gibt das wohl nimmer :face_with_rolling_eyes:


    Und da ich nur Astra und Hotbird habe bin ich da auch etwas eingeschränkt.....


    Naja dann muss das eben so gehen ohne einen Screenshot....

    MfG EgLe :]

    Linux will Benutzer, die Linux wollen. Linux ist nicht Windows


    Kernel : 5.4.2-1-MANJARO LTS
    GUI : KDE 5.64.0 / Plasma 5.17.4
    Machine : Intel NUC8i7HVK
    Graphics : Radeon RX Vega M GH
    CPU : Intel Core i7-8809G @ 8x 4.2GHz
    RAM : Gskill F4-3000C16S-16GRS Speicherkarte so D4 3000 16GB C16 Rip


  • den Subtitle mit center,center zu positionieren ist nicht so optimal.
    Damit steht der Untertitel mitten im Bild, und auch die Größe von 380 scheint mir ein wenig wenig.


    PS
    auf ARD gibts aktuell Untertitel


    PPS
    auf ZDF ists noch besser, da gibts TXT und DVB Subtitle


    Edit3
    und hier die passenden Bilder

  • Quote

    Original von Kerni_tmp
    PS
    auf ARD gibts aktuell Untertitel


    PPS
    auf ZDF ists noch besser, da gibts TXT und DVB Subtitle


    Ahh Danke, gleich mal probiert und schon gab es ein Crash...


    Hmm, kann ich jedoch nicht entschlüßeln was der mir sagen will


  • hast Du den Teil im Skin ??


    [php]
    <subtitles>
    <sub name="Subtitle_TTX" font="Regular;30" shadowColor="#40101010" shadowOffset="3,3" />
    <sub name="Subtitle_Regular" font="Regular;30" foregroundColor="#DCDCDC" shadowColor="#40101010" shadowOffset="3,3" />
    <sub name="Subtitle_Bold" font="Replacement;30" foregroundColor="#DCDCDC" shadowColor="#40101010" shadowOffset="3,3" />
    <sub name="Subtitle_Italic" font="Regular;30" foregroundColor="#DCAAAA" shadowColor="#40101010" shadowOffset="3,3" />
    </subtitles>
    [/php]


    wenn nicht, einfügen, dann sollte der Fehler weg sein

  • Hmm, nee den habe ich noch nett drin :face_with_rolling_eyes:


    Ist der bei jedem Skin und bei jeder Auflösung gleich?

    MfG EgLe :]

    Linux will Benutzer, die Linux wollen. Linux ist nicht Windows


    Kernel : 5.4.2-1-MANJARO LTS
    GUI : KDE 5.64.0 / Plasma 5.17.4
    Machine : Intel NUC8i7HVK
    Graphics : Radeon RX Vega M GH
    CPU : Intel Core i7-8809G @ 8x 4.2GHz
    RAM : Gskill F4-3000C16S-16GRS Speicherkarte so D4 3000 16GB C16 Rip

  • das ist aus dem default Skin, die Farben und Fonts kannst Du aber auch andern.


    Und ohne dies gibts immer die Abstürze sobald Untertitel aktiv ist.

  • So ich denke ich habe das nun auch hinbekommen....


    Und wie ich merke ist das ja wieder mal überflüssig:

    Code
    <!-- Subtitle selection -->
    	<screen name="Subtitles" position="center,center" size="380,285" title="Subtitle selection">
    		<widget name="config" position="10,10" zPosition="1" size="360,275" scrollbarMode="showOnDemand" selectionPixmap="Modern_Stone2_XD/menu/listselection560x25.png" transparent="1" />
    	</screen>


    Das wird nicht gebraucht und ist ja mittlerweile in der aktuellen skin-default.xml auch auskommentiert...


    Benötigt wird eigentlich nur dies:

    Code
    <!-- Subtitle effects -->
    	<subtitles>
    		<sub name="Subtitle_TTX" font="Regular;32" shadowColor="#101010" shadowOffset="3,3" />
    		<sub name="Subtitle_Regular" font="Regular;32" foregroundColor="#DCDCDC" shadowColor="#40101010" shadowOffset="3,3" />
    		<sub name="Subtitle_Bold" font="Replacement;32" foregroundColor="#DCDCDC" shadowColor="#40101010" shadowOffset="3,3" />
    		<sub name="Subtitle_Italic" font="Regular;32" foregroundColor="#DCAAAA" shadowColor="#40101010" shadowOffset="3,3" />
    		<!-- omitting foregroundColor attribute will enable auto-assignment of color -->
    	</subtitles>


    Und die entsprechende Schriftzeichen müssen noch unter den Fonts eingetragen sein:

    Code
    <!-- Fonts -->
    	<fonts>
    		<font filename="nmsbd.ttf" name="Regular" scale="90" />
    		<font filename="lcd.ttf" name="LCD" scale="100" />
    		<font filename="ae_AlMateen.ttf" name="Replacement" scale="90" replacement="1" />
    		<font filename="tuxtxt.ttf" name="Console" scale="100" />
    	</fonts>


    Also zumindest der Regular und der Replacement in diesem Falle.


    Damit funktioniert schon die Untertitel, nur werden die nicht sauber Positioniert.
    Damits etwas besser Ausseiht habe ich nun noch zusätzlich dies eingefügt:


    Code
    <!-- Subtitle area -->
    	<screen name="SubtitleDisplay" position="0,0" size="1024,576" zPosition="-1" flags="wfNoBorder" backgroundColor="transparent" />


    Somit sind die Untertittel dann zentriert in der Bildschirmmitte :winking_face:


    Also habe ich das nun so richtig verstanden und eingestellt?


    Naja über die Farben muss man sich wohl nicht streiten, denke ich die finde ich auch blöde :winking_face:


  • Viele Skin's haben dies mittlerweile selbst drin, weil bei einer Änderung im CVS wurde genau dies leider in der skin_default vergessen.
    Lange wurde es nicht korrigiert, aber mittlerweile haben die es scheinbar geschafft. :winking_face:

  • in den CVS Skins ist es schon lange drin, hab ich selbs alle nachgearbeitet, zumindest die, die damals schon im CVS waren.

  • Quote

    Original von EgLe
    Der dritte und Letzte Screen lautet <!-- Common interface -->


    es gibt noch weitere Screens in der Common Interface Zuweisung.
    Die siehst Du aber erst wenn ein Modul gesteckt ist


    screen name="CAidSelect"
    screen name="CIconfigMenu"
    screen name="CIselectMainMenu"
    screen name="easyCIconfigMenu"
    screen name="myProviderSelection"
    screen name="myChannelSelection"